Output 586b07a8d91630b963e3f518398f0faaaf48f9fe9baaa489aa535f088b0d4d4b: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 dab773d645dde395f6bb4e496cc9a1fc9997b59d
address
tb1qm2mh84j9mh3eta4mfeykejdpljve0dvauctufl
transaction
586b07a8d91630b963e3f518398f0faaaf48f9fe9baaa489aa535f088b0d4d4b